Stable platform
Unlike hoists, cranes, or manipulators, lift tables provide a stable platform for lifting and lowering materials. The chance of accidentally dropping a work piece is dramatically decreased, and the danger of a suspended load swinging and causing injury to workers is eliminated.
Infinite height adjustment
A lift table is designed to smoothly move up or down to any desired height and to maintain that height even if there is a power failure.
Versatility
Lift tables can be provided with a wide range of options such as conveyor platforms, tilting platforms, and platforms with special fixturing such as clamps and automatic work positioning devices.
Programmable movement
A lift table's movement can be programmed and integrated into special handling systems.
Portability
Lift tables can be provided in portable configurations using wheels or casters and in semi portable configurations using a THC (truck handling chassis).
Wide vertical range
A lift table can be installed in pits to make the lowered height leveled with the height of the floor or, if some extra height is needed, a lift table can be provided with multiple scissor legs for high lifting. Another option is the low profile lift table. Because of the low collapsed height, a low profile lift table needs no pit installation as they can be placed directly on the floor.
Low maintenance
Lift tables are rugged, heavy-duty machines designed to provide years of reliable service with minimum maintenance.

Key Components of Lift Table
Platform
The platform can be of any size that is compatible with the lift tables base frame and the scissors. However, the platform cannot be smaller than the length or width of the scissors or the base frame. But it can be higher and wider than the scissors and/or the base frame. Platforms can be furnished with a variety of options such as conveyor tops, turntables, tilt tops or tops equipped with clamps or special work fixtures.
Scissor mechanism
The scissors of a lift table provide a straight and steady vertical motion while supporting the platform. The two sets of scissor legs are connected by shafts at the center pivot points and upper and lower hinged ends.
Base frame
The base frame supports the rest of the lift table. It has to be strong, rigid and stable. In most cases it is designed to be placed on the floor but it can also be built into a pit, supplied with wheels or casters or furnished with a fork lift chassie.
Hydraulic system
The lift tables power pack (most commonly electro hydraulic) consists of an electric motor, hydraulic pump, hydraulic tank, hydraulic cylinder, piping, valving and the electrical control system. When the UP button is activated, the pump pumps fluid from the tank into the cylinders causing the piston and shaft to move. The piston shaft is mechanically linked to the leg assemblies and drives them to raise the platform. The weight of the platform and gravity combine to create pressure in the cylinder that forces the fluid to flow back to the reservoir. A check valve in the hydraulic line between the pump and the cylinder prevent fluid from flowing backwards so the platform will remain at whatever height it is at when the UP button is deactivated. When the DOWN button is deactivated, the lowering valve closes and the table's height becomes fixated. The valve arrangement prevents the table from lowering if there is a power failure.
Control unit
The standard control unit can either have a push-button function or a foot control function.
Manual Lift Tables
Manual lift tables represent the most straightforward type of industrial lift table, primarily designed for handling lighter loads and applications that do not require frequent lifting. They are widely used for their reliability, durability, and minimal maintenance needs. Manual scissor lift tables use mechanical means—like a crank, ratchet, screw jack, or hydraulic hand pump—operated by hand or foot pedal to raise or lower the platform. These ergonomic lifting devices are ideal for assembly lines, packaging workstations, and light-duty material handling tasks where power access is limited.
Pneumatic Lift Tables
Pneumatic lift tables utilize a pneumatic air lift system powered by compressed air, eliminating the need for an electrical power source or hydraulic fluids. An air compressor delivers the lifting force, making pneumatic-powered lifting tables highly portable, energy-efficient, and easy to relocate. Unlike hydraulic models, pneumatic lift tables do not use oils, lubricants, or other fluids in their lifting mechanism, eliminating the risk of contamination and making them especially suitable for cleanrooms, pharmaceutical manufacturing, food and beverage processing, electronics assembly, and other environments with strict sanitation standards.
Hydraulic Lift Tables
Hydraulic lift tables are among the most common and versatile industrial lift tables on the market. They rely on a hydraulic system to adjust the platform's height, typically by pumping hydraulic fluid into or out of cylinders connected to a set of scissor legs. As fluid is forced into the cylinder, the scissor mechanism elevates the table, providing powerful lifting capabilities. Hydraulic lift tables are typically electrically powered but may also feature manual or battery operation for mobile configurations.
Electric Lift Tables
Electric lift tables use powerful electric motors, operating on either direct current (DC) or alternating current (AC), to automatically raise and lower the lifting platform with the push of a button. These electrically powered lift tables may be plugged into an electrical outlet or powered via on-board rechargeable batteries for greater flexibility and mobility. Safety features such as emergency stop switches, overload protection, and remote controls ensure operator security and ease of use.

Foundry: Lift tables are used to move heavy raw metal and cast components.
Plastics: Lift tables are used in manufacturing and maintaining molding equipment, including injection mold machinery, as well as for moving large volumes of plastic components.
Railroad: Rails, train cars, maintenance equipment, and cargo are all heavy and challenging to transport. Lift tables may help rail facilities quickly move these components for use or repair.
Food: Food and beverage processing plants use lift tables to manage heavy equipment and to load heavy shipments after production.
Aerospace: Like the rail industry, the aerospace industry relies on many heavy components that can be challenging or impossible to transport by hand. Lift tables facilitate the positioning and loading of aircraft parts during manufacturing, maintenance, and certain day-to-day operations.
Metal Processing and Material Handling: The metal processing and material handling industries make extensive use of lifting and positioning equipment to expedite the movement of heavy raw materials and finished products.
Recreational Vehicles: Heavy-duty table lifts offer an easy mechanism for lifting recreational vehicles for storage, finishing, or maintenance.
Automotive: Heavy-duty table lifts assist auto manufacturers and mechanics in preparing and servicing vehicles.
Paper: Paper manufacturers, printers, and packagers all use table lifts to help position and transport heavy reams of paper.
Manufacturing: Table lifts are a staple of manufacturing, used in plants of all types to help employees manage loads quickly and safely.
Electronics: The electronics industry uses table lifts with Electrostatic Discharge (ESD) to efficiently move large electronics without damaging sensitive circuitry.
